Bangladesh captain Mahmudullah won the toss and opted to field first in the second T20I match against New Zealand in Napier on Tuesday.
New Zealand: (16.2/20 ov)148/5
There was drizzle at the toss and skipper Mahmudullah Riyad said his side wanted to take advantage of the overcast conditions. They also had DLS in the back of their minds when making the decision.
New Zealand 1 Martin Guptill, 2 Finn Allen, 3 Devon Conway (wk), 4 Will Young, 5 Glenn Phillips, 6 Mark Chapman, 7 Daryl Mitchell, 8 Tim Southee (capt), 9 Ish Sodhi, 10 Hamish Bennett, 11 Adam Milne
Bangladesh 1 Liton Das (wk), 2 Mohammad Naim, 3 Soumya Sarkar, 4 Mohammad Mithun, 5 Mahmudullah (capt), 6 Afif Hossain, 7 Mohammad Saifuddin, 8 Mahedi Hasan, 9 Nasum Ahmed, 10 Shoriful Islam, 11 Taskin Ahmed
